Ok, the first shipment of Skyline's leave on Thursday. For those of you interested, the blades are marked 1 of 500.

This knife is a pure flipper, and the thumbstud acts primarily as the stop pin, not as a way to open the knife. This blade fires hard on the one's I just played with.:thumbup:

The link says that it will be stone washed, I hope that isn't a miss print. The bead blasted 13c26 rust spots soooooooo easy. I would like to see the stone wash on more of Kershaws knives. I also have problems with the samething on my clive with 420hc. Is there a cost differance between stone washed and bead blast? It used to be just used on the higher end knives with S30V. It sure looks nice and should be less rust prone.
